#57571c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#57571c is composed of 34.1% red, 34.1%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.8% yellow and 65.9%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 51.3% and a lightness of 22.5%. #57571c color hex could be obtained by blending #aeae38 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#57571c color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#57571c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#57571c has RGB values of R:87, G:87,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.68, K:0.66. Its decimal value is 5723932.

Shades and Tints of #57571c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0d04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#57571c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3c37 is the less saturated color, while #727201 is the most saturated one.
